Key Responsibilities
- Creates business plans for the assigned area and coordinates other people to get it done
- Trains, motivates and guides Indirect Channels to reach sales targets
- Focuses on creating profitable deals, managing both customer information and internal stakeholders
- Is able to develop complex deals with financial variables and presents at high level
- Reviews contracts and negotiates conditions both internally and externally
- Is the reference point for the tender process, ensuring proper and compliant interactions are performed in a timely manner
- Collect competitive data and work in cooperation with marketing under the leader guidance to prepare solid simulations supporting price and product offer for each single tender/quote
- Coordination of the distribution and logistics of the product (LTC, STC, Demo)
- Customer care for head nurses and hospital administration with the goal of achieving qualitative and sales-oriented consultation
- Promotions, presentations, launching of products
- Support the leader,on implementing locally the national strategy in terms of referrals program, education, marketing in collaboration with RSM and PM
- Be responsible of the accurancy of the forecast and prepare on a regular basis business review to be shared to his/her manager
- Coordinate under leader’s supervision agents/dealer activity, ensuring sales pipeline is aligned to business plan/action plans and kept up to date into the corporate systems (ie Nexus/SFDC)
- Conduct training with marketing where necessary to internal and/or external stakeholders
- Takes the accountability of the KOLs
- Knows the individual customer’s value drivers
- Promoting and disseminating the culture of compliance (compliance with regulations and ethical behaviour)
- Fulfill the quality policy and comply with company’s standard operative procedures with particular attention to the Vigilance ones
- Degree in Engineering, Biomedicine, Administration, Sales or Marketing or related experience in a medical, scientific field or technical career
- Previous experience in the Medical Devices industry and solid knowledge of the healthcare system will be highly beneficial
- Minimum 1 year of experience in a Sales or Marketing role, ideally in the Medical devices sector
- Minimum 1 year of experience in a technical scientific role (Physiotherapist, nurse, clinical or biomedical engineer) with strong sales attitude
- Ideally experience in dealing with indirect channels in the healthcare industry
- Native Spanish speaker with full proficiency in English (C1 -C2 level)
- Experience working abroad will be beneficial
- Advanced competences with Microsoft Office
- Direct territories: Galicia, Asturias, País Vasco, Navarra, Rioja, Aragón, Baleares and Valencia
- Support in: Catalunya, Alicante, Murcia, Albacete
- Base location: the candidate needs to be based in cities with facilities to travel throughout the designated Direct territory
- Work type: field-based (80% travel)
- Presence in Operating Room: 20-30%
